How to get there

How to Reach Igensdorf, Germany

Igensdorf is a charming town located in the Bavarian region of Germany. If you are planning a visit to this picturesque destination, there are several convenient ways to reach Igensdorf.

By Air:

The nearest international airport to Igensdorf is Nuremberg Airport (NUE), which is approximately 30 kilometers away. From the airport, you can rent a car or take a taxi to reach Igensdorf. Alternatively, you can also take a train from Nuremberg Hauptbahnhof to Igensdorf.

By Train:

Igensdorf is well-connected by train services. If you are traveling from within Germany or neighboring countries, you can take a train to Nuremberg Hauptbahnhof, which is a major railway hub. From there, you can catch a regional train or a bus to Igensdorf. The journey takes around 30 minutes.

By Car:

If you prefer driving, Igensdorf is easily accessible by car. The town is located close to the A73 Autobahn, which connects Nuremberg and Bamberg. Simply enter the town's name in your GPS or follow the road signs to reach Igensdorf. Parking facilities are available in the town center.

By Bus:

Igensdorf is also served by a reliable bus network. Several regional buses operate regular services to and from Igensdorf, connecting it to nearby towns and cities. You can check the bus schedules and plan your journey accordingly.

By Bicycle:

For cycling enthusiasts, Igensdorf can be reached by bicycle as well. The town is located in a scenic area with well-maintained cycling paths. You can rent a bicycle in nearby towns or bring your own bike to explore the beautiful countryside on your way to Igensdorf.

Getting to know Igensdorf

Igensdorf is a charming village located in northern Bavaria, Germany. Situated in the Franconian Switzerland region, Igensdorf offers a unique blend of natural beauty and historical attractions. The village is nestled amidst breathtaking landscapes, with rolling hills, lush forests, and picturesque meadows.

Visitors to Igensdorf are drawn to its historic architecture and well-preserved buildings. The village is home to several medieval structures, including the impressive Igensdorf Castle. This castle, dating back to the 11th century, stands as a testament to Igensdorf's rich history and offers stunning views of the surrounding countryside.

In addition to its historical significance, Igensdorf also offers a variety of outdoor activities for nature lovers. The surrounding Franconian Switzerland region boasts numerous hiking and cycling trails, allowing visitors to explore the beautiful countryside at their own pace. Whether it's a leisurely walk through the woods or an adrenaline-fueled mountain bike ride, Igensdorf has something to offer for all outdoor enthusiasts.

For those looking for a taste of local culture, Igensdorf hosts several festivals and events throughout the year. The village's traditional celebrations highlight Bavarian customs and traditions, with lively music, dance, and delicious local cuisine. These festivals provide a wonderful opportunity for visitors to immerse themselves in the vibrant atmosphere of Igensdorf and experience the warm hospitality of its residents.
